AI Takes Center Stage at CES 2024: From Transparent TVs to Adorable Robots, Innovation Steals the Show

The Consumer Electronics Show (CES) 2024, the global mega trade show, has once again showcased the best and brightest innovations from the tech industry. With over 130,000 attendees and more than 4,000 exhibitors, this year’s CES did not disappoint. From transparent TVs to adorable robots, the show highlighted the latest trends and innovations in consumer electronics.

Artificial intelligence (AI) was the star of the show, capturing the most attention with its advanced capabilities. Among the impressive AI-assisted innovations were transparent TVs that revolutionized the viewing experience. Samsung showcased its leading MICRO LED display, which offers crystal-clear visuals and captivated global consumers. Meanwhile, LG unveiled the world’s first wireless transparent OLED TV, seamlessly blending into its environment when turned off and creating a sense of openness.

Robots also stole the spotlight at CES 2024, with companies showcasing their cutting-edge AI-driven robotics. Sony, for instance, unveiled an upgraded EV prototype car called Afeela, featuring a massive dashboard display and autonomous driving capabilities. German automaker Volkswagen announced plans to integrate an AI chatbot called ChatGPT into their cars, enhancing the user experience through its voice assistant, IDA.

CES 2024 also highlighted the future of transportation with Hyundai Motor Group unveiling the prototype of its new air taxi model. Hyundai’s air taxi, an electric vertical takeoff and landing (eVTOL) vehicle, aims to make inroads into the global electric flying taxi market. Additionally, Pivotal, backed by Google co-founder Larry Page, began sales of its lightweight electric personal aircraft called Helix, which does not require a pilot’s license to fly in the US.

Moreover, CES 2024 featured advancements in spatial computing. Sony surprised attendees with its entry into the mixed reality (MR) headset arena, while Apple announced that its flagship spatial computing headset, the Vision Pro, would be available for purchase in early February. With major players like Apple, Sony, Microsoft, and Meta Platforms competing in this space, the tech industry awaits exciting developments.

Amidst the array of innovative products and gadgets, Samsung shared its vision of AI technology enhancing people’s daily lives. Samsung’s Vice Chairman, CEO, and Head of Device eXperience Division, Jong-Hee (JH) Han, emphasized how AI would enable connected technologies to improve experiences while remaining nonintrusive and in the background.

CES 2024 truly lived up to its reputation as the platform for cutting-edge technologies and new launches. With AI at the forefront, the show presented a glimpse into the future of technology-driven convenience and innovation.
